Author: Jim Ray

Due to a series of operational changes involving the PC controller for
the USNO receiver and met station, 4 days of USNO RINEX data were
distributed with bad headers.  These data files have now been replaced
at CDDISA:  doys 236, 237, 238, and 239 (24-27 August 2001).

I would like to thank Linda Nussear (NOAA/NGS) and Carey Noll (NASA/CDDIS)
for their help, and to apologize to users for any disruption this may
have caused.
